3rd Brake light. I put the sticker on and then sprayed the light with 5 coats of flat black. I took off the sticker when it dried and this is what it looks like. If you want to do the same the best thing to do before you take the sticker off is take a mag light and put it in the hole where the bulb goes to see if any light shows where you dont want. If you see light add more paint... just make sure you use light coats to avoid running.
